General Notes: Husband - David F. Beistel
He became a farmer, his farm being situated in Hempfield township, Westmoreland County, Pennsylvania. He was a strong Republican, and a member of the Lutheran church.
He lived for many years on the old homestead and there died.
He served in the Civil War, doing guard duty at Washington, D.C.
